Exowatt is revolutionizing the energy landscape for the AI era with our groundbreaking P3 system that captures solar energy, stores it as heat, and generates electricity on demand. Founded in 2023 and backed by leading investors including Andreessen Horowitz, Sam Altman, and Felicis, we're committed to providing clean, modular, and scalable power that meets the rapidly growing demands of AI infrastructure. Our mission is to make sustainable renewable energy always available and almost free, enabling technological advancement while protecting our planet. We are seeking a highly skilled and motivated Lead Optical Engineer to own concentrator design, optical testing, and model validation for the P3. In this role, you will design and optimize non-imaging optics for maximum flux transfer, build and automate optical test setups, validate models against on-sun performance, and work across the optic-to-thermal boundary that defines the P3 architecture. You will collaborate closely with the Optical Product Development, R&D, and thermal teams to ensure alignment between design intent, test outcomes, and delivered system performance. Non-imaging concentrating optics experience is required for this role. This position is based in Austin, TX preferred, however an alternate location of Miami, FL is possible for the right candidate. If hired for this role, relocation to one of these sites is required. We provide relocation assistance.
